Yet, more often than not, the romance can be fleeting, confusing and only lead to heartache.<\/p>\n<p>Think of a tilt-and-shift like a pocket-sized large format camera. It is here where its origins lie. Way back when cameras were carried on donkeys and made of wood and steel, every lens was a tilt-and-shift lens. With the benefits of a huge image circle significantly larger than the 5x4in capture area, the lens could be shifted up, down, and even left and right to \u2018correct\u2019 the picture.<\/p>\n<p>The lens could also be tilted (up and down) or swung (left and right) to angle the focal plane along the subject. When you consider that a 90mm lens is a \u2018wideangle\u2019 on a large format camera, these tilt movements are essential to assist the drawbacks of a reduced depth of field, by angling the focal plane along the subject. It\u2019s known as the Scheimpflug principle. Credit: David Clapp<\/p>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\n<h2>Available optics<\/h2>\n<p>The market leader is Canon with a total of five exceptional optics: 17mm f\/4, 24mm f\/3.5, 50mm f\/2.8, 90mm f\/2.8 and 135mm f\/4. They are expensive, with prices ranging from \u00a31,800 to \u00a32,200 at the time of writing, but they have myriad uses. The wideangles (17mm and 24mm) are primarily architecture, interior and landscape lenses, with the overlapping 50mm opening the doorway to macro photography. The focal plane can be angled along the subject at wide apertures to get all those dreamy flower heads in focus. The 90mm and 135mm lenses take this concept into product photography such as jewellery and medical photography and dentistry.<\/p>\n<p>All tilt\u2013shift newbies find shifting a straightforward concept. Set the camera level and shift the lens upwards to correct what would be converging verticals. You can place the camera in landscape or portrait mode and shift the composition to avoid leaning tower blocks. It\u2019s unbelievably addictive.<\/p>\n<p>Now when it comes to tilt, here\u2019s where everything goes wobbly. With just 7\u00b0 to play with, it initially seems a little pathetic, until you realise that at 7\u00b0 the focal plane is lying along the fl oor. That\u2019s right, the focal plane has literally rotated 90\u00b0, but the mind bending doesn\u2019t stop there. The depth of field has now become wedge shaped and your focusing ring raises and lowers the focal plane \u2013 it\u2019s literally levitating! Tilt is a tricky beast to conquer.<\/p>\n<h2>It\u2019s a small world<\/h2>\n<p>You can also intentionally tilt the lens to create miniaturising effects. Pick a high viewpoint and tilt the lens upwards to throw the focal plane out and shrink the world around you. The effect mimics a macro lens, but with real-world subjects like cars and people, the concept can be hilarious.<\/p>\n<p>Is this a beginner lens? Credit: David Clapp<\/p>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\n<h2>Why it works<\/h2>\n<p>Taken from a cliff top in Santorini, Greece, the miniaturising can be seen in full effect. It\u2019s all about the viewpoint. It\u2019s absolutely essential to be as close to 45\u00b0 to the subject as possible, because this is the angle from which we examine the world close up. Tilting the lens upwards makes the picture lose focus at the top and bottom, simulating the close-focus effect of a macro lens. When working with people, interaction is absolutely key to add a narrative to the photograph. The lens used here was a 90mm tilted by 5\u00b0, the aperture at f\/5.6.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<h2>David Clapp\u2019s top tips<\/h2>\n<h2>Align the camera\u2019s shift<\/h2>\n\t\t<div id=&quot;attachment_120870&quot;  class=\"c-caption aligncenter\" style=\"max-width: 420px\">\n\t\t\t<img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-120870\" src=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-1.jpg\" alt=\"tilt-shift align camera shift 1\" width=\"400\" height=\"600\" srcset=\"https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-1.jpg 400w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-1.jpg?resize=300,450 300w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-1.jpg?resize=267,400 267w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 400px) 100vw, 400px\" \/>\t\t\t<p class=\"c-caption__text\">Credit: David Clapp<\/p>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\n<p><strong>1.<\/strong> In this unshifted but positioned example, the verticals are converging. This is a common problem seen when shooting architecture without a tilt-and-shift lens. The distortion, although subtle, causes the building to taper inwards at the top, which is not what your eyes experience.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n\t\t<div id=&quot;attachment_120871&quot;  class=\"c-caption aligncenter\" style=\"max-width: 420px\">\n\t\t\t<img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-120871\" src=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-2.jpg\" alt=\"tilt-shift align camera shift 2\" width=\"400\" height=\"600\" srcset=\"https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-2.jpg 400w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-2.jpg?resize=300,450 300w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-2.jpg?resize=267,400 267w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 400px) 100vw, 400px\" \/>\t\t\t<p class=\"c-caption__text\">Credit: David Clapp<\/p>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\n<p><strong>2.<\/strong> Set up the camera using the inbuilt level, with the pitch and yaw zeroed. As can be seen in this picture, the verticals are perfectly straight, but the top of the building has now been cut off. This is a good situation to use the power of the shift to reposition the image circle. It will help us capture the entire building into the picture.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n\t\t<div id=&quot;attachment_120872&quot;  class=\"c-caption aligncenter\" style=\"max-width: 420px\">\n\t\t\t<img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-120872\" src=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-3.jpg\" alt=\"tilt-shift align camera shift-3\" width=\"400\" height=\"600\" srcset=\"https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-3.jpg 400w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-3.jpg?resize=300,450 300w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-align-camera-shift-3.jpg?resize=267,400 267w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 400px) 100vw, 400px\" \/>\t\t\t<p class=\"c-caption__text\">Credit: David Clapp<\/p>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\n<p><strong>3.<\/strong> The lens has now been shifted upwards by 5mm. This is enough to position a comfortable gap at the top of the image, and so the shift composition looks roughly the same as the composition in Tip 1, but with the verticals now corrected. There are no more converging verticals in this picture.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<h2>Aligning tilt<\/h2>\n\t\t<div id=&quot;attachment_120873&quot;  class=\"c-caption aligncenter\" style=\"max-width: 420px\">\n\t\t\t<img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-120873\" src=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-1.jpg\" alt=\"tilt-shift aligning tilt 1\" width=\"400\" height=\"600\" srcset=\"https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-1.jpg 400w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-1.jpg?resize=300,450 300w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-1.jpg?resize=267,400 267w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 400px) 100vw, 400px\" \/>\t\t\t<p class=\"c-caption__text\">Credit: David Clapp<\/p>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\n<p><strong>1.<\/strong> This composition not only highlights the possibilities, but also the compositional issues with tilt. The camera is set to f\/3.5, no tilt, with a downward shift \u2013 the trees are in sharp focus, but the decking is extremely out of focus.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n\t\t<div id=&quot;attachment_120874&quot;  class=\"c-caption aligncenter\" style=\"max-width: 420px\">\n\t\t\t<img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-120874\" src=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-2.jpg\" alt=\"tilt-shift aligning tilt 2\" width=\"400\" height=\"600\" srcset=\"https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-2.jpg 400w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-2.jpg?resize=300,450 300w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-2.jpg?resize=267,400 267w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 400px) 100vw, 400px\" \/>\t\t\t<p class=\"c-caption__text\">Credit: David Clapp<\/p>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\n<p><strong>2.<\/strong> By applying some tilt and refocusing in live view (10x), the focal plane is now lying down along the ground, at f\/3.5! Sharp focus front to back, but the issue is now with the trees that intersect the almost horizontal focal plane. We need to increase the aperture or this will never work.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n\t\t<div id=&quot;attachment_120875&quot;  class=\"c-caption aligncenter\" style=\"max-width: 420px\">\n\t\t\t<img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-120875\" src=\"\/wp-content\/uploads\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-3.jpg\" alt=\"tilt-shift aligning tilt 3\" width=\"400\" height=\"600\" srcset=\"https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-3.jpg 400w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-3.jpg?resize=300,450 300w, https:\/\/other.kelsey.host\/amateurphotographer\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/16\/2018\/08\/tilt-shift-aligning-tilt-3.jpg?resize=267,400 267w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 400px) 100vw, 400px\" \/>\t\t\t<p class=\"c-caption__text\">Credit: David Clapp<\/p>\n\t\t<\/div>\n\t\t\n<p><strong>3.<\/strong> Now at f\/8, the whole image is in focus, just 10 inches from the front of the lens \u2013 a task that would be impossible with any 24mm optic. To achieve this it took just 4\u00b0 of tilt and some careful focusing, by examining the foreground and the treetops in live view. However, there are a number of places where you can hire a tilt-and-shift lens, just like any other camera gear, for as little as \u00a325-\u00a330 a day.<\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<h2>Kit list<\/h2>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Spirit bubbles everywhere<\/strong> When shifting the camera, perfect alignment is essential \u2013 you can\u2019t have too many spirit levels! Cameras have highly accurate inbuilt electronic levels, but some prosumer cameras don\u2019t have the all-important rise and fall.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Levelling base<\/strong> If you really get the bug, a levelling base is the key to a fast-track set-up. Unlock one handle and rotate your entire tripod head in one movement, without the headache of aligning the tripod legs. It\u2019s essential kit for interior photographers in particular.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<hr \/>\n<h3>A self-confessed tilt-and-shift addict, David Clapp is a technical specialist whose constant experimentation with optics has secured regular representation by leading tilt\u2013shift lens manufacturing company Canon.
